THE GUIDE brighton marina


Brighton Marina is the largest in Europe with over 1,600 berths and a stunning Waterfront where you can shop, eat, drink, play and stay.


With free car parking, frequent bus services including the #7 from Brighton station, or a pleasant 20 minute beachfront walk from the town centre, there’s a wide choice of independent and popular chain eateries, alongside quirky and discount shopping, and some of the best entertainment venues in the city including ten pin bowling, a multiplex cinema and the stylish Rendezvous Casino.


Shopping The Chilli Shop


The Chilli Shop at Brighton Marina was the first UK store dedicated to all things hot and spicy. Owner Fiery Frank will talk you through the 500 products on offer – from sauces to chilli ice cream – and give you tasters to test your tolerance. It’s a Brighton institution!

Coco’s Homeware


At Coco’s you’ll find a distinctive and unrivalled mix of unusual furniture and crafts from far reaching and exotic locations. The owners spend many weeks of the year in these countries sourcing new lines. Furniture is handcrafted using recycled or plantation grown timbers. Coco’s are a local family run business who have links with the countries from which they source and they have very strong ethical views on fairtrade.
